Figure 32 . An example of the code in the crontab. 3.10.3 Image Storage and Query

Files are transferred from the Raspberry Pi using FTP (file transfer protocol) via FileZilla once per week and stored on a 13” Macbook Air 2017. To initiate an FTP requires a static ip address, the username (in this case Pi), the password of your Raspberry Pi (default is raspberry), and the port number. For the port to work, you need to “SNAT” the port to the Pi. (SNAT - Secure Network Address Transfer). To do this, the local IT Department had to open the port. As of now, the images are separated by the time of day they were taken. As the database grows, we would like it to be searchable by the public. We began a collaboration with WISRD’s Principal Investigator for their Systems Integration Lab to outline the functionality of such a database. We would want the database to grow as we add additional sensors such as temperature and salinity. The goal would be for users to be able to search the database using a combination of search parameters and allow users to input comments to the database. During an initial meeting, we outlined the basics of a graphical user interface that is shown in Figure 33.
